About

Timespinner is a 2D action-adventure metroidvania released in 2018 that draws heavy inspiration from beloved classics like Castlevania and Megaman X. The game follows a young woman traveling through time to destroy the empire responsible for her family's death, blending tight platforming combat with exploration across interconnected environments and a compelling story reminiscent of SNES and PS1 era adventures.
